uPVC Windows

uPVC is a durable and tough material. This makes uPVC windows long-lasting and low-maintenance. It can be customized repairs to double glazed windows match the style of a house or home.

Compared to traditional wood framed windows, uPVC also offers a greater energy efficiency. Double-glazed uPVC windows are insulated to keep heat in the home and out.

Cost-effective

uPVC windows are a fantastic option for homes that want to reduce their energy bills and maximize their natural light. They are a less expensive alternative to timber and aluminium windows and are resistant to warping and rotting. The slim sightlines allow more glass to be used in the room. They are easy to clean and can be customized to fit the style of your home.

The price of uPVC windows will vary depending on the type and size you need. In general, uPVC casement windows will be less expensive than sliding sash window options. However, the final price will also depend on other factors, like the type of glazing you prefer and the quantity of windows you buy.

You can choose to add a range of handles and finishes to your uPVC windows to create a unique appearance. These extras can add to the price. If you select a color other than white, the price will rise. This is also true for New Glazing Leeds other features such as air vents or grids.

uPVC windows that are energy efficient can help you reduce your heating bills because they keep the warm air inside your home. They are designed to reduce noise and condensation in addition to reducing carbon emissions. You could save up to PS235 annually by replacing a single glazed window with double-glazed windows that are A-rated. These savings are more than the investment over the course of ten years.

Energy-efficient

uPVC windows are a great energy efficient solution for your home. They can help keep your house warm in the winter months and cool in summer by keeping heat from escaping. Furthermore, they can reduce the amount noise that enters your home. Contrary to traditional wooden frames windows, uPVC windows are lighter and won't warp or swell over time. They are easy to maintain and clean.

UPVC can be constructed to fit any type of window that ranges from french and bay doors to Sash windows. Its durability permits it to be used in a variety of weather conditions. Additionally, UPVC is fire retardant and complies with building regulations. It's low maintenance and only requires regular washing with soapy water.

Another benefit of UPVC windows is that they're highly well-insulated, which means they can help reduce your energy bills. The majority of energy loss is due to air infiltration and UPVC stops this by keeping natural heat in and cold outside. They also decrease the amount of noise outside that can be heard inside your home, making the perfect choice for those living in bustling cities or areas with lots of traffic.

UPVC will last for up to ten years without decay. This makes UPVC an excellent choice for homeowners looking to boost the value of their home.

Long-lasting

A quality upvc window will last for over 30 years or more, and will not be susceptible to insect or rot as wooden windows are. They are also more energy-efficient than wooden windows and can reduce your energy consumption by a significant amount. In the long run, upvc windows are also a more secure option as they can be easily fitted with anti-burglar features.

uPVC is environmentally friendly and does not require painting, which helps reduce greenhouse gas emissions as well as saving the cost of maintenance. It also has a smaller carbon footprint than aluminum and other building materials. construction. uPVC is also resistant to the harsh weather conditions, and requires very little maintenance. As opposed to wood, uPVC is not affected by water, and it will not become rusty with time.

uPVC doors and windows are available in a variety of styles and finishes that allow you to personalize the design of your home. You can choose between different colors or even resemble the look of traditional aluminium or wooden frames. Many installation companies will modify uPVC windows to fit your specific needs. For example, you can select a tilt and turn design that lets air into your home from two sides, resulting a draft-free ventilation system. They can also be fitted with a double-glazed glass that can block any noise coming from the outside.
